Merge branch 'bpf-zero-hash-seed'
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
Lorenz Bauer says:

====================
Allow forcing the seed of a hash table to zero, for deterministic
execution during benchmarking and testing.

Changes from v2:
* Change ordering of BPF_F_ZERO_SEED in linux/bpf.h

Comments adressed from v1:
* Add comment to discourage production use to linux/bpf.h
* Require CAP_SYS_ADMIN
====================

Acked-by: Song Liu <songliubraving@fb.com>
Signed-off-by: Daniel Borkmann <daniel@iogearbox.net>

static void test_hashmap_zero_seed(void)
{
int i, first, second, old_flags;
long long key, next_first, next_second;

old_flags = map_flags;
map_flags |= BPF_F_ZERO_SEED;

first = helper_fill_hashmap(3);
second = helper_fill_hashmap(3);

for (i = 0; ; i++) {
void *key_ptr = !i ? NULL : &key;

if (bpf_map_get_next_key(first, key_ptr, &next_first) != 0)
break;

CHECK(bpf_map_get_next_key(second, key_ptr, &next_second) != 0,
"next_key for second map must succeed",
"key_ptr: %p", key_ptr);
CHECK(next_first != next_second,
"keys must match",
"i: %d first: %lld second: %lld\n", i,
next_first, next_second);

key = next_first;
}

map_flags = old_flags;
close(first);
close(second);
}
